SX04 KZZ is a 2004 Jaguar X-type in Silver with a 1,988cc diesel engine. This vehicle has been through 24 MOT tests with a personal pass rate of 58.3%.
Across all 2004 Jaguar X-type models, the average MOT pass rate is 72.1% with a typical mileage of 85,546 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Jaguar X-type f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 68,260 recorded failures. If you're considering buying SX04 KZZ, it's worth having these areas checked by a mechanic before committing.
The Jaguar X-type typically stays on UK roads for around 25 years. At 22 years old, this Jaguar X-type is approaching the upper end of the typical lifespan for this model.
